## Runbook: Recovering the Charsniff Service Account

If encoding detection starts mislabeling uploads as UTF-16 garbage, the Charsniff worker account has probably been auto-suspended again. Re-enable it from the Plimworth ops panel — don't just restart the pod, that won't help. The panel will ask for the account recovery passphrase, which is below.

strongbox words: druvan-lamys-eliius-jorax-istox-soreth-ulays-gilix-ralix-oliiel-norwyn-casvan-praius

Meeting notes — Payroll run, Torvale Depot

Torvale Depot still has no printer. Payslips for depot staff will be printed centrally at Ashgrove and sealed individually. Dispatch to bag them in an opaque pouch, no window envelopes. Run goes out Wednesday with the regular parts shipment. Pouch must not sit overnight at the hub. Confirm receipt count with depot lead same day. Courier hand-over instruction follows below.

courier memo of yajof-yawep: the ulaix silath courier leaves the casax ledger at gate 3093 under passcode 598820

Step 4: Deploying the Moonpull tide-table widget. After building the widget bundle, verify that the tide prediction cache is warmed by running the preflight script; cold caches cause blank charts on harbor pages for up to ten minutes. Confirm the timezone table matches the deployment region before promoting, since an offset error shifts every tide by a full cycle. The widget fetches predictions from the Moonpull upstream service, which requires an access credential defined in the environment. The next line sets that credential.

sealed setting: LEDGER_TOKEN5=6d086

Checklist item 14 — Gateway rate limiting (Corvid Gateway)

Verify that per-tenant rate limits are enforced on all routes exposed through the internal Corvid Gateway, including the legacy batch endpoints. Confirm the limit values match the published service tiers and that 429 responses include a retry hint. Support should escalate any tenant reporting unexpected throttling after confirming the configured tier. For exceptions or limit adjustments, approval is required from the owner named below.

named custodian: Feneth Pelax Gorox